About eScribers

Established in 2005 by court reporting professionals, eScribers has grown to become the leader in reporting and transcription services for courts and government agencies across the US and UK & Ireland.
Our company is private equity backed and growing rapidly worldwide, leading the court reporting market in technology innovations and client services. With customers across the US, UK & Ireland, we currently hold offices in Phoenix, Virginia, Maryland, London, Dublin and Israel.

Remote U.S. Legal Scopist/Proofreader (Independent Contractor)

Location: Remote
Hours: Flexible, Minimum 20 hours per week

Key Responsibilities:

  • Transcribe Legal Documents & Recordings: Ensure all transcriptions are accurate, clear, and free from errors.
  • Scope Legal Materials: Review and edit legal documents, enhancing readability and ensuring compliance with legal standards.
  • Meet Deadlines: Manage your tasks efficiently to meet deadlines while maintaining high-quality standards.
  • Confidentiality: Adhere to legal and ethical standards, ensuring all materials are handled with the utmost confidentiality.
  • Collaboration: Work closely with team members to ensure consistency and top-notch quality in all transcribed materials.

Qualifications:

  • Eligibility: Must be authorized to work in the U.S.
  • Education: High school diploma or equivalent required.
  • Typing Speed: Minimum of 55 words per minute (WPM) with high accuracy.
  • Experience: Previous legal transcription or scopist experience is preferred but not required.
  • Attention to Detail: Must be detail-oriented, able to scope complex legal content accurately.
  • Computer Skills: Proficiency in Microsoft Word (2013 or newer, or Office 365).

Technology Requirements:

  • PC Requirements: Windows 10 or higher.
  • Internet Connection: Reliable high-speed internet.
  • Software: Microsoft Word 2013 or newer, or Office 365.
  • Foot Pedal: An Infinity IN-USB 2 or IN-USB 3 foot pedal is recommended.

Compensation:

  • Paid on a per-page basis, consistent with industry standards.
  • Payments are processed weekly via direct deposit.
  • As an independent contractor, you have the flexibility to control your workload and submit invoices for work completed.

What you need to know about the Los Angeles Tech Scene

Los Angeles is a global leader in entertainment, so it’s no surprise that many of the biggest players in streaming, digital media and game development call the city home. But the city boasts plenty of non-entertainment innovation as well, with tech companies spanning verticals like AI, fintech, e-commerce and biotech. With major universities like Caltech, UCLA, USC and the nearby UC Irvine, the city has a steady supply of top-flight tech and engineering talent — not counting the graduates flocking to Los Angeles from across the world to enjoy its beaches, culture and year-round temperate climate.

Key Facts About Los Angeles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 375,800; 5.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Snap, Netflix, SpaceX, Disney,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, adtech, media, software,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$11.6 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Strong Ventures, Fifth Wall, Upfront Ventures, Mucker Capital, Kittyhawk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: California Institute of Technology, UCLA, University of Southern California, UC Irvine, Pepperdine, California Institute for Immunology and Immunotherapy, Center for Quantum Science and Engineering
